如何使用C判断某个数是否梅花数
浏览量:2721
时间:2024-04-20 21:04:42
作者:采采
首先,我们需要通过Console的ReadLine方法来接收用户输入的一个数。接着,我们可以利用取余的方法对这个数进行拆分,将其个位、十位和百位分别提取出来。
接下来,我们可以通过判断这个数是否为梅花数。梅花数是指一个三位数,其各个位上数字的立方和等于该数本身。如果判断所输入的数满足这个条件,则可以确认它是梅花数。
在判断完一个数之后,我们要考虑程序的退出条件。由于梅花数的范围是100-999,当判断到999时,程序应该结束运行。因此,在编写程序时,需要添加相应的逻辑判断以避免出现错误。
另外,需要注意的是梅花数的特殊性,即只有在100-999范围内才存在梅花数的属性。因此,在进行判断时,要确保输入的数在这个范围内,避免出现不必要的计算和判断过程。
最后,通过以上步骤的实现,我们就能够成功判断一个数是否为梅花数。在运行测试程序时,可以输入不同的值进行验证,进一步加深对梅花数的理解,并熟练掌握C中对数值的操作技巧。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。